Respectfully, you need to travel across the world a little more or learn more about various construction practices outside of America/North America.

FYI, in many countries, drywall construction is not used at all, largely due to environmental factors. e.g., Hong Kong, with its warm sub-tropical climate year round, uses nearly exclusively all concrete construction in its residential towers and buildings. In nearly all cases in HK, there simply IS NO DRYWALL - just concrete.

Let's just say that hanging simple pictures in Hong Kong can be an adventure. :)
